4. TAKE NOTES BBQ MASTERS! With National Burger Month (who knew)!? being? in May, this was a perfect time to share the expertise of? the hamburger masters over at the iconic restaurants, “21”? and Delmonico’s in NYC. We do lots of grilling so I took careful notes, here is what they have to say on the matter….

1. A burger is all about the beef?you have to look at the fat content ratio,” Delpique says. “You don’t want to go above 15-18 percent fat, because if you cook the burger above rare or medium-rare, you’re going to melt all the fat that the butcher puts in, so what’s the point?

gallery-1431112980-1

2. Delmonico’s opts for brioche, “because the richness of the eggs and butter in the dough holds up to the burger,”

gallery-1431113200-2

 

3. Cover one side of the patty with salt and pepper. “You want to season it very well, because there’s no seasoning inside,” Delpique says. “And you’re going to lose some of the seasoning when you cook it.”

gallery-1431113339-3-small

 

4. Let the meat come to room temperature before it touches the grill

gallery-1431113529-4-small

 

5. Be sure the grill is very hot. This is the secret to getting a nice char and a nice crust, according to Delpique. Also never touch it while cooking, this will take away all the juices.

gallery-1431113829-7-small

 

6. Let the burger REST! On a cooling rack. For at least five minutes. This step allows burgers to finish cooking on the inside. It also lets the juices on the exterior redistribute within the patty, allowing for maximum juiciness when you take that first bite.
